Material Costs - The cost for wood siding mater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ood used, such as cedar or pine. Higher-end options like redwood can increase the price. Material costs are a significant part of the overall project budget.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ding installation usually fall between $2 and $5 per square foot, varying by the complexity of the job and local labor rates. More intricate designs or larger surfaces may increase labor charges. Contractors may charge additional fees for prep work or repairs.
Additional Charges - Extra costs can include surface preparation, removal of old siding, or repairs,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These charges depend on the existing condition of the building and the scope of work needed. It’s important to get detailed estimates from local service providers.
Total Project Range - Overall costs for wood siding services typically range from $4 to $16 per square foot, including materials and labor. Larger or more complex projects tend to be on the higher end of this spectrum.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ing wood siding? Wood siding can enhance the appearance of a property, provide natural insulation, and increase curb appeal. Local service providers can help assess suitability and perform professional installation or repairs.
How often should wood siding be maintained? Regular maintenance typically includes cleaning, staining, or sealing every few years to protect against weather damage. Local pros can offer maintenance services tailored to specific siding types.
Can damaged wood siding be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, minor damages such as cracks or rot can often be repaired by local contractors. They can evaluate the extent of damage and recommend appropriate repair solutions.
What signs indicate that wood siding needs attention? Signs include peeling paint, warping, cracks, mold, or insect damage. Contact local siding specialists to inspect and address issues promptly.
Are there different types of wood siding available? Yes, options include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ood. Local service providers can help select the best type for specific needs and perform installation or repairs.
